No matter how knowledgeable we are about astrology, natal chart analysis can still present a challenge – however, understanding chart shapes could make all the difference. Chart Shapes: The Code to Interpretation pinpoints an effective route into the astrological labyrinth using a concept pioneered by Marc Edmund Jones then followed by Robert Jansky in the last century.
Each chart shape has its own central theme: a Locomotive shape has its starting point with the leading planet which may be in any house or sign, a See-Saw shape begins with the core opposition, a Wedge with the confining trine. Not all charts fit neatly into one of the idealised patterns, and those that take a little coaxing are still a revelation in interpretation. Sometimes it is the planet that stands outside the idealised shape that reveals the core of the personality.
With a multitude of worked case histories, this fascinating and accessible book is suitable for all levels.
